DERBY KIDS' CAMP

Charity overview
Activities - how the charity spends its money
Derby Kids' Camp is a 100% volunteer-run charity providing FREE holidays for some of Derby's most deserving young children. With the support of 150-170 volunteers, approx 350-300 children each year benefit from what may be their only holiday. We provide a much needed break for disadvantaged children, children who will benefit from social/personal development or provide respite for carers.

Charitable objects
THE OBJECTS OF THE ASSOCIATION SHALL BE THE RELIEF OF POVERTY AND THE ADVANCEMENT OF EDUCATION FOR THE CHILDREN IN NEED (AS DEFINED BY THE CHILDREN ACT '1989) RESIDENT IN THE CITY OF DERBY & SURROUNDING AREAS AND ELSEWHERE AT THE DISCRETION OF THE COMMITTEE (HEREIN AFTER CALLED THE 'AREA OF BENEFIT').
